If someone signs someone elses name on the title that means the title is forged.

For example if i sign your name one the title that means its forged.

So i advise if someone forges a name on the title call DMV and ask how to apply for a Duplicate Title, the Duplicate title will state that your the original owner of the Vehicle and since the original title has a forged signature on it means its NULL AND VOID, so its good for the garbage

So go and get the Duplicate title, that's proof of ownership

How can I prove that someone forged my signature on a title document?

To prove that someone forged your signature on a title document, you can hire a handwriting expert to analyze the signature and compare it to known samples of your signature. The expert can provide a report detailing any inconsistencies or differences that indicate the signature was forged. This expert testimony can be used as evidence in legal proceedings to support your claim of forgery.

Does a forged signature void a contract?

Yes, a forged signature can void a contract because it is not legally binding if it is not signed by the intended party.
